テキスト ファイルに保存されているさまざまな ID を持つ API からデータを抽出しようとしていますが、「curl(3): URL に不正な文字が見つかりました」というメッセージが表示され続けます。
テキスト ファイルには次のものが含まれます。
362ae-235sa-3h26g-136gr
652ae-290sa-3h26g-132gr
394ae-275sa-k726g-106gr
362ae-257sa-3le0g-136gr
私のスクリプト:
for j in $(cat ids.json)
do
curl -u "$workspace_username":"$workspace_password" \
"https://gateway.watsonplatform.net/assistant/api/v1/workspaces/$j/logsversion=2018-07-10" \
| jq '.' | jq -r '.logs[]' >> test.json
sleep 3
done
私はこれが初めてです。誰かスクリプトを手伝ってくれませんか?